The BFGoodrich KO2: The Reigning Champion
Let's start with the tire that's been dominating the scene for a while now: the BFGoodrich KO2. This tire is practically synonymous with adventure. When you think of a rugged, all-terrain tire that can handle pretty much anything you throw at it, the KO2 often comes to mind first. It's an evolution of the iconic KO, and it really took things up a notch in terms of durability and performance. BFGoodrich really engineered the KO2 to be a beast, and it shows. They beefed up the sidewalls, making them significantly more resistant to punctures and tears – a huge win for anyone who spends time crawling over rocks or navigating through sharp debris. We're talking about their CoreGuard technology, which is pretty slick. This means you can go deeper into the backcountry with a lot more confidence, knowing your tires can take a beating.
But it's not just about toughness, though that's a massive part of its appeal. The tread pattern on the KO2 is also a masterpiece of engineering. It's designed to provide excellent traction on a variety of surfaces, from slick mud and loose gravel to dry pavement and rocky trails. The interlocking tread elements help maintain stability and reduce irregular wear, meaning these tires will last you a long time and perform consistently throughout their lifespan. Plus, BFGoodrich even improved the stone-ejecting features, so you're less likely to get those annoying rocks lodged in your treads, which can be a real pain on the road. When it comes to on-road manners, the KO2 is surprisingly quiet for such an aggressive tire. They did a good job balancing that aggressive off-road capability with decent on-road comfort and noise reduction. This is crucial because, let's be real, most of us spend a good chunk of time driving to and from our off-road destinations. The KO2 offers a fantastic blend of mud-slinging grip, rock-crawling tenacity, and daily driver civility. It’s the tire that redefined what an all-terrain tire could be, and it’s why it has such a loyal following.

Key Differences: KO2 vs. KO3 Breakdown
Alright, guys, let's get down to the nitty-gritty and really compare these two titans. When we look at the BFGoodrich KO2 vs. BFGoodrich KO3, the differences, while sometimes subtle, can be significant depending on your priorities. One of the most talked-about areas is wet performance. The KO3 is engineered with an updated tread compound and a revised tread pattern specifically designed to excel in wet conditions. This means better grip on wet roads, reduced hydroplaning risk, and increased confidence when driving in rain or on damp trails. While the KO2 is no slouch in the wet, the KO3 aims to take it a step further, offering a noticeable improvement in this crucial aspect of all-terrain tire performance. If you live in an area with a lot of rain or frequently deal with wet trails, this could be the deciding factor.
Another major point of comparison is tread life and durability. BFGoodrich claims that the KO3 offers even greater tread life than the KO2. This is a bold claim, considering the KO2 is already known for its impressive longevity. The advancements in the KO3's tread compound and design are aimed at resisting wear more effectively, allowing you to rack up more miles before needing a replacement. This translates to better long-term value. In terms of off-road traction, both tires are exceptional, but the KO3 might offer slight advantages in certain conditions due to its refined tread pattern. The aim is to maintain or even improve upon the KO2's legendary grip on rocks, mud, and gravel while also providing that enhanced wet-weather performance. The noise level is also something to consider. While BFGoodrich strives for refinement in their off-road tires, aggressive tread patterns can inherently produce some road noise. Early reports and BFGoodrich's engineering goals suggest the KO3 aims to be as quiet, if not quieter, than the KO2, offering a more comfortable on-road experience. Finally, price is always a factor. Generally, newer models tend to come with a slightly higher price tag. While both are premium tires, you might find the KO3 at a slight premium over the KO2, especially when they first launch.
